    Having been in a wreck where my knees did a pretty good job of thrashing the underside of my steering column, along with the underside of the dash, I'd be awfully shy about putting a gun there. Some awfully sharp and pointy things on the gun to poke into your knee with considerable force.

    I would like to find something to mount to the back wall of the cab of my truck, below the level of the seat back so it would be out of sight. Might think on that. More of a "storage" solution than a "carry" solution, though, I reckon.

    I've pondered this question numerous times; even sitting in my car with a pistol trying to figure out what might work best, for me. I've decided having a holster or carrier fixed to the bottom, front of the seat cushion, beneath my knees, would be a handy location.

    I've even gone so far as to draw up a plan for a seat cover, that goes over the front edge of the seat with a pocket for a pistol. The flaw is the pistol can get caught up in the fabric of the pocket. I'd like to figure out how to attach a holster to the vertical front of the seat. It would be even better if the holster could be detachable.

    They do make a holster which puts your pistol between your knees, right on the front of the seat. Don't remember who makes it, but I thought it looked pretty good. Not really something you'd bang into in a crash, drawing as simple as reaching between your knees... pretty much invisible from outside the car...

    It's called the Kingston, by DeSantis.

    I drive an older Integra, but I was easily able to mount a holster and spare mag pouch inside of my driver side door panel storage area. The panel is deep and wide enough that I can easily reach my Glock and it is still concealed. This works out well especially since I am a lefty :)
